The unemployment rate in Dalzell, IL, is 11.20%, with job growth of -2.00%. Future job growth over the next ten years is predicted to be 24.80%.

Dalzell, IL Taxes

Dalzell, IL,sales tax rate is 6.75%. Income tax is 3.00%.

Dalzell, IL Income and Salaries

The income per capita is $27,569, which includes all adults and children. The median household income is $58,076.
